Which of the following is not an acid-base neutralization reaction?
Alexus [3.1K]
A neutralization process is a reaction between an acid and a base which yields a salt and water. From the choices, a neutralization reaction would be: 2 HBr + Ca(OH)2 yields CaBr2 + 2 H2O.  Moreover, <span>NH3 + HCl yields NH4Cl is also a neutralization reaction. The complete reaction is actually NH4OH + HCl --> NH4Cl + H2O. NH4OH is the aqueous solution of NH3. This reaction is still a neutralization reaction.

On the other hand, the reaction </span><span>HCl + HBr yields H2 + ClBr is not valid. There is no reaction between HCl and HBr because both are strong acids. They would just dissociate into ions like H+, Cl- and Br-.

The valid reaction that is clearly not a neutralization process is </span><span>H2 + Br2 yields 2 HBr. This is a combination reaction yielding a strong acid HBr.</span>

_____ are isotopes that emit radiation because they have unstable nuclei.
alexandr1967 [171]
The correct answer among the choices given is option B. Radioisotopes are isotopes that emit radiation because they have unstable nuclei. These are radioactive isotopes of an element. They are defined as atoms that contain an unstable combination of neutrons and protons.
